Styling

LIKE all Golfs, the Mk8 doesn’t differ all that radically from its predecessor, but there are enough new touches to keep it looking sharp

Drive

THE new Golf offers the kind of assured, comfortable and confidence-inspiring driving experience we’ve come to expect from the model

Engine

AS WELL as the plug-in hybrid GTE, the regular petrol Golfs are available as ‘mild hybrids’ with a modest electric power boost improving efficiency
